当前位置: 首页 >
为什么说Kafka具有高性能?其实现过程又是怎样的呢?_湖北省荆州市松滋市屋村作业保护有限公司
文章出处:网络 人气:发表时间:2025-06-29 02:20:15
Kafka确实拥有极高的吞吐量,每秒钟可处理百万级别的消息。
在本文中,我们就从Kafka底层原理的角度,盘点出若干个高吞吐量的原因。
批处理机制在Kafka的内部实现中,无论是生产者发送消息给Broker,还是Broker将消息落盘持久化,以及消费者从Broker上拉取消息,都是以批处理的方式进行的。
这是Kafka实现高吞吐量的核心设计之一。
1、生产者端Kafka生产者端有一个非常重要的参数, batch.size,默认值为16384字节,16KB。
该参数…。
同类文章排行
- 以色列为什么突然敢打伊朗了?不怕被报复?
- 什么是最好的编程用显示器?
- 学完了 前端基础,能看懂一些代码,但是打不出来?要怎么提升?
- 为什么人们宁可用Lombok,也不把成员设为public?
- 小腿能粗到什么地步?
- 为什么小男孩小时候要比小女孩难养好多?
- node.js可以做***识别分析吗?
- 给孩子讲题为什么容易急眼?
- NAS对家庭来说有什么用处?
- 做引体向上可能会诱发腰肌劳损吗?
最新资讯文章
- 胎儿无左手是否该留下来?
- 央企的信创,是否有必要把 spring 替换成国产的 solon ?
- 如何看待“Hutool”工具类库广受欢迎?
- 不管黑客用了多少跳板,最终是不是可以通过网络运营商找出真实 IP?
- 如何评价 Bilibili 未经用户同意私自开启大量 UPnP 端口,疑似盗用用户的带宽?
- WebSocket 是什么原理?为什么可以实现持久连接?
- 太空中没有氧气,为什么太阳还在燃烧?
- 评价一下Proxmox VE与ESXi的优劣?
- 核聚变是一条死胡同吗?
- DIY Nas用什么系统好?
- 那些免费电影网站到底图啥?
- 坚持使用 PHP 的你,如今有什么感悟?
- 为什么 Linux 软件安装包会有依赖关系,而 Windows 软件安装包不需要?
- 30岁了,你在深圳过着什么样的生活?
- 你见过最上进的人是怎样的?
- 为什么情侣在一起旅行后容易分手?
- 编程语言函数定义有fn,fun,func,function,def关键字,你喜欢哪一种?
- 同事连续几天把孩子带来上班,你们有过这样的经历吗?
- 我是新手想养鱼,预算不超过200。有什么好的建议或者禁忌吗。?
- 程序员需要用到内置kvm功能的显示器吗?或者是外置的kvm切换器吗?